A launch ceremony for a new serial universal atomic icebreaker “Ural”, Project 2220, took place at the Baltic Shipyard in St. Petersburg. The ship should be ready by 2022. The construction of the Arctic and Siberia icebreakers is also under way. Nuclear-powered ships will be able to provide wiring to ships in arctic conditions, punching ice up to 3 m thick.
